OCU-DP Card User Screens and Settings
LB
The OCU-DP card supports three Loopback options that test on the card itself. The dte option
loops the 4-wire analog interface of the OCU-DP port towards the attached CSU/DSU. It is
used to test the local cabling and the analog drivers in the OCU-DP card (see Figure 17-3
The net-a (Network A) option loops the 4-wire OCU-DP interface towards the network. Use
it to test all of the OCU-DP card circuitry, the system common equipment, the WAN link card,
the remote equipment and the WAN line between the two sites (see Figure 17-4
Note: There are various types of test sets that can be used to generate loopbacks in the field.
When a test set is initiated for an OCU-DP card an "l" status should be present on
the port of the OCU-DP to indicate a loopback. If not, simply perform a "refresh"
operation to update the screen.
The net-d (Network D) option puts a loopback towards the network at the point where the
OCU-DP card interfaces with the system bus. It separates the OCU-DP card circuitry from the
system common equipment, WAN card, remote equipment, and WAN line between the two
sites (see Figure 17-5
